Speech or writing that is eloquent is well expressed and effective in persuading people.
例句
I heard him make a very eloquent speech at that dinner.在那次晚宴上,我聽到他作了一番非常有說服力的陳詞。
ADJ-GRADED
雄辯的;口才流利的;能言善辯的
A person who is eloquent is good at speaking and able to persuade people.
例句
He was eloquent about his love of books.他說起自己對書的喜愛來就會停不住嘴。...one particularly eloquent German critic.非常能言善辯的德國評論家
